The Maine Labor Mural is Back on Display
The Maine Labor Mural is Back on Display
The Maine Labor Mural is Back on Display
A mural depicting labor history that Gov. Paul LePage ordered removed from the lobby of the Maine Department of Labor is going back on display in Augusta. It will not be at the labor department. It was announced that the mural will set up in the in the atrium of the Cultural Building. That is the entry area for the Maine State Museum, Library and Archives.

Governor LePage is Going to Let the Fed Set Up Heath Insurance Exchanges
Governor LePage is Going to Let the Fed Set Up Heath Insurance Exchanges
Governor LePage is Going to Let the Fed Set Up Heath Insurance Exchanges
Maine will let the federal government take the lead in setting up a mandated online health insurance market.  States had to decide whether to set these exchanges up or let the federal government do it for them. Maine Gov. Paul LePage said “he is not lifting a finger,” and “we’re going to let Mr. Obama do a federal exchange. It’s his bill.”
